Die Firebase Functions
Dienstschnittstelle.
Unterschrift:
export declare class Functions
Eigenschaften
Eigentum | Modifikatoren | Typ | Beschreibung |
---|---|---|---|
App | App |
Methoden
Methode | Modifikatoren | Beschreibung |
---|---|---|
taskQueue(Funktionsname, Erweiterungs-ID) | Erstellt einen Verweis auf eine TaskQueue für einen bestimmten Funktionsnamen. Der Funktionsname kann entweder sein: 1) Ein vollständig qualifizierter Funktionsressourcenname: projects/{project}/locations/{location}/functions/{functionName} 2) Ein teilweiser Ressourcenname mit Standort und Funktionsname. In diesem Fall wird die Laufzeitprojekt-ID verwendet: locations/{location}/functions/{functionName} 3) Ein teilweiser Funktionsname, in diesem Fall werden die Laufzeitprojekt-ID und der Standardspeicherort us-central1 verwendet: {functionName} |
Funktionen.app
Unterschrift:
readonly app: App;
Functions.taskQueue()
Erstellt einen Verweis auf eine TaskQueue für einen bestimmten Funktionsnamen. Der Funktionsname kann entweder sein:
1) Ein vollständig qualifizierter Funktionsressourcenname: projects/{project}/locations/{location}/functions/{functionName}
2) Ein teilweiser Ressourcenname mit Standort und Funktionsname. In diesem Fall wird die Laufzeitprojekt-ID verwendet: locations/{location}/functions/{functionName}
3) Ein teilweiser Funktionsname, in diesem Fall die Laufzeitprojekt-ID und der Standardspeicherort, us-central1
, wird verwendet: {functionName}
Unterschrift:
taskQueue<Args = Record<string, any>>(functionName: string, extensionId?: string): TaskQueue<Args>;
Parameter
Parameter | Typ | Beschreibung |
---|---|---|
Funktionsname | Zeichenfolge | Der Name der Funktion. |
Erweiterungs-ID | Zeichenfolge | Optionale Firebase-Erweiterungs-ID. |
Kehrt zurück:
TaskQueue <Argumente>
Ein Versprechen, das mit einer TaskQueue
erfüllt wird .